Default BlackBerry Maps - Now Available for 4.1 Devices

Please Login to Remove!

Go to the following link from your handheld or PC

www.blackberry.com/maps

If the above link does not work over the air or through AXLoader, please run through it, accept all of the terms and conditions, etc., and then click on the link below:

www.knology.net/~acidmax/blackberry/maps.jad

I'm not sure if there is a different one for the 8700 and 7100 device forms, but it doesn't appear that there is (but maybe so). Please just be sure to go through and accept all of the terms/conditions and disclaimers and whatever else RIM has carefully worded. This is important to them, obviously.

And this appears to be the portal page that may or may not be launched (this week?):

maps.blackberry.com

Ok I cleared my cache and got it. Maybe I did something else too but not sure. Desparate housemaps call it. They have some advanatges over Telenav. Use the SPACE bar to change views. Also note that help integration on the web is easy and fast. Doesn't have voice prompts. Zooming is very nicley implemented with the scalable maps. Paning is a breeze. Integration with address book and a favorites list too. Who remembers the George Thorogood song "You Talk Too Much". Maybe this is the answer.
